Bringing The Impossible To Life: Rendering Lebbeus Woods And Radical Reconstruction

Lebbeus Woods designed structures that responded to crisis, war, and instability. His proposals for cities like Sarajevo imagined architecture as a scar layered onto damaged urban fabric. They were jagged, suspended, and politically charged. At the time, these works resisted physical construction. Now, 3d renderings services can translate his sharp graphite strokes into an inhabitable three-dimensional space.
A capable 3D rendering company reconstructs fragmented beams and floating platforms with structural logic while maintaining the original drawings’ tension. His projects often included architectural “scabs” — interventions that symbolized healing through rupture. Rendering these elements requires careful modeling and atmospheric lighting that conveys emotional gravity.
Through digital reconstruction, viewers can navigate corridors that were once conceptual gestures. The experience offers a visceral sense of scale, instability, and ambition. By inhabiting Woods’ crisis architecture virtually, we understand its spatial arguments more clearly than paper ever allowed.

Zaha Hadid’s Early Sketches: From Suprematist Paintings To Digital Realities

Before global acclaim, Zaha Hadid’s early work challenged every expectation of buildability. Her drawings looked like dynamic landscapes breaking apart mid-air. Projects such as The Peak in Hong Kong embodied distortion, fragmentation, and movement. A skilled 3d architectural rendering company can now translate those paintings into navigable simulations. Using advanced architectural visualization services, abstract planes become measurable geometry.
A specialized 3d architectural visualization company reconstructs the spatial logic hidden within expressive brushwork. This process clarifies how her early experiments anticipated later masterpieces like the MAXXI Museum. By mapping her angular compositions onto real terrain, we see that these early works were not impossible fantasies. They were prototypes waiting for technology to catch up. The digital model reveals circulation, light behavior, and contextual relationships that critics once overlooked. Speculative work serves as evidence of long-term architectural evolution.

The Cultural Value Of Experiencing Unbuilt Masterpieces

Digitally reconstructing speculative architecture creates value far beyond aesthetic display.
These virtual environments influence education, preservation, and innovation.
They transform fragile archives into accessible spatial experiences.
The broader cultural implications are significant:

  1. Historical Preservation: Creating permanent digital twins so radical ideas are not lost to decaying paper archives.
  2. Educational Impact: Allowing students and researchers to move through unbuilt landmarks and study spatial theory in motion.
  3. Design Inspiration: Offering contemporary architects a safe arena to test how extreme concepts behave in simulated physical space.
  4. Democratic Access: Expanding availability beyond museums so anyone with a screen can experience visionary architecture.
  5. Pushing Software Boundaries: Challenging engines to simulate unconventional forms that defy conventional structural logic.
